Coverage Options for Winston Property Owners
Dwelling Fire Forms
- DP-1 (Basic): Named perils; ACV (Actual Cash Value) on many losses. Best for lower-value properties.
- DP-2 (Broad): Adds perils like falling objects and accidental discharge of water.
- DP-3 (Special): Open perils on the dwelling with exclusions; preferred for well-maintained properties.
Essential Add-Ons
- Liability Coverage: Standard for property owners; add as needed.
- Additional Living Expenses: For temporary relocation due to fire damage.
- Ordinance or Law: Covers code upgrades for older structures.
- Wildfire Protection: If in high-risk areas, consider specialized endorsements.
- Flood: NFIP for storm-related risks.

DP-1 vs DP-2 vs DP-3 (Quick Compare)
| Feature | DP-1 | DP-2 | DP-3 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Peril scope | Basic named perils | Broad named perils | Special (open perils) on dwelling |
| Settlement | Often ACV | ACV or RC (varies) | Typically RC |
| Water (accidental discharge) | Usually excluded | Included | Included |
| Best fit | Lower cost | Balanced protection | Well-maintained properties |
